CHINA HONG KONG BAHRAIN / Global Teacher Recruitment
Work in a fun and energetic environment as an English teacher in the leading learning centres in Hong Kong, Macau or China with Monkey Tree ELC or in an international school in Bahrain. You will be teaching a variety of English classes to students aged between 3-12 years old in a fun and engaging environment.
Role and Responsibilities:
• Teach a diverse variety of classes such as phonics, reading comprehension, creative writing, and grammar.
• Plan and implement lessons, crafts, and activities.
• Administer student progress reports to parents.
• Organise and prepare necessary class materials (all resources provided.)
Benefits:
• Full visa cost, processing and sponsorship provided.
• Optional staff accommodation provided.
• Approximately 28 days paid annual leave per year.
• Paid training period provided on arrival.
• Working 5 days a week with a maximum of 30 hours of teaching.
• Small class sizes- between 4-12 students (Hong Kong, China and Macau.)
• Class sized 15-20 (Bahrain.)
• Permanent in-country support team.
• End of contract flight reimbursement/bonus.
• Placements available in Shanghai, Shenzhen, Guangzhou, Hangzhou, Hong Kong, Macau and Bahrain.
Qualifications:
• Required certificates: TEFL/TESOL/CELTA certificate (100hrs for Hong Kong and Macau/120hrs for China/CELTA and a Bachelor’s Degree in languages for Bahrain, if you do not have a Bachelor’s in Education.)
• Level of education required: Bachelor’s degree.
• 2 years post-graduate work experience for positions in mainland China.
